With the number of wifi hotspots out there I think BN will be fine with a WiFi only option. The cost of covering the 3G plan is probably reasonably high and I would guess most people are fine with the WiFi option.

The 3G is great if you travel a fair amount or live in areas without WiFi hotspots.

Keep in mind that 99% of the Sony users love their devices sans any wireless and get annoyed when you mention adding wireless to their device. I would also guess that BN took a good hard look at the sales numbers and noticed that a larger percentage of their sales were WiFi only devices.

I have a feeling that BN will be just fine.
